Re: Setting mouse acceleration and threshold in xorg.conf
On Sat, May 05, 2012 at 09:44:30AM +0100, Sad Clouds wrote:
> Hi I have recent Xorg installed from pkgsrc on NetBSD-6.0 Beta amd64.
>
> xset m 6 2
>
> gives me the required mouse acceleration and threshold that I need.
>
> I would like to make it permanent via xorg.conf file. However the
> following options don't seem to work:
>
> Section "InputDevice"
> Identifier "Mouse0"
> Driver "mouse"
> Option "Protocol" "wsmouse"
> Option "Device" "/dev/wsmouse"
> Option "ZAxisMapping" "4 5 6 7"
> Option "AccelerationNumerator" "6"
> Option "AccelerationDenominator" "1"
> Option "AccelerationThreshold" "2"
> EndSection
>
> Anybody knows of suitable options for for xorg.conf that I could try??
What does xinput say? (xinput list)
